About John R. Dulley
John R. Dulley is a scholar working on Biotechnology, Animal Science and Zoology and Food Science, having authored 8 papers that have together received 1.2k indexed citations. Recurring topics across this work include Probiotics and Fermented Foods (4 papers), Meat and Animal Product Quality (3 papers) and Enzyme Production and Characterization (3 papers). The work is most often cited by research in Biochemistry (125 citations), Food Science (211 citations) and Molecular Biology (766 citations). John R. Dulley has collaborated with scholars based in Australia. Frequent co-authors include P. A. Grieve, Janet E. Giles, Barry J. Kitchen and John P. Bartley. Their work appears in journals such as Analytical Biochemistry, Journal of Dairy Research and Australian Journal of Dairy Technology.
